India Elected Chairman of AIBD Executive Board

In a major achievement, India has been elected as the Chairman of the Executive Board of the Asia-Pacific Institute for Broadcasting Development (AIBD) with the highest number of votes at the 23rd AIBD General Conference, held from 19–21 August 2025 in Phuket, Thailand.

This marks India’s return to the top leadership role after last serving as AIBD Executive Council Chairman in 2016.

India’s Strengthened Role in AIBD

The election underscores India’s growing influence in the global media landscape. India is currently serving as the President of the AIBD General Conference until August 2025, making this dual leadership a significant milestone.

About AIBD

  • Founded: 1977 under UNESCO auspices
  • Nature: Regional inter-governmental organization
  • Membership: 92 organizations from 45 countries
  • 26 Government Members (48 national broadcasters)
  • 44 Affiliate Members (from Asia-Pacific, Europe, Africa, Arab States & North America)
  • India is a founding member of AIBD and is represented by Prasar Bharati on behalf of the Ministry of Information & Broadcasting.

23rd AIBD General Conference (2025)

  • Venue: Phuket, Thailand
  • Dates: 19–21 August 2025
  • Chair: Shri Gaurav Dwivedi (India)
  • Theme: “Media for People, Peace & Prosperity”

The conference gathered global broadcasting stakeholders to deliberate on policy exchange, content collaboration, and media development strategies.
